OAKLAND, Calif. — How appropriate that an NBA Finals with all the gritted teeth and bad blood of a heavyweight prize fight would begin with announcer Michael Buffer commanding us to get ready to rumble. And rumble these teams did, at least for two quarters.
By the middle of the third quarter of an eventual 113-91 beatdown, the Cleveland Cavaliers were less Rocky and more the chicken he has to chase during those interminable training montages—running just for the sake of it.
